摘要:前端设计致力于构建用户友好的数字界面,以提升用户体验和交互效果。通过运用现代设计理念和前沿技术,前端设计能够创造出直观、易用、吸引人的界面,使用户在数字世界中获得更好的体验。这一过程涉及对用户需求的理解、界面布局的优化、交互功能的实现等方面,旨在为用户提供便捷、高效的操作体验。
随着互联网技术的飞速发展,前端设计在构建用户友好的数字界面中扮演着至关重要的角色,前端设计是用户体验的关键因素,它决定了用户如何与网站或应用程序进行交互,本文将探讨前端设计的基本概念、原则、技术趋势以及实践要点,以期帮助读者更好地理解并应用前端设计。
前端设计的基本概念
前端设计,也称为客户端开发或用户界面设计,主要关注用户在浏览网站或使用应用程序时所看到的界面,这包括布局、颜色、字体、图片、动画以及交互设计等元素,前端设计的主要目标是提供直观、易用、吸引人的界面,以提高用户体验。
前端设计的原则
1、用户体验至上:前端设计应始终以用户体验为中心,确保界面简洁明了、操作便捷。
2、响应式设计:前端设计需要适应不同设备和屏幕尺寸,提供一致的用户体验。
3、一致性:设计元素应保持一致,以建立品牌识别度,提高用户信任度。
4、可访问性:确保所有用户都能无障碍地访问和使用界面,遵循Web可访问性标准。
5、性能和优化:优化加载速度、减少资源消耗,提高网站或应用程序的响应速度。
前端设计的技术趋势
1、响应式布局:随着移动设备普及,响应式布局已成为前端设计的核心要素。
2、渐进式网页应用(PWA):PWA结合了网页和原生应用的优势,提高用户体验。
3、单页面应用(SPA):SPA通过改进页面加载和导航方式,提高性能和用户体验。
4、组件化开发:通过组件化开发,可以提高代码复用性,降低维护成本。
5、前端框架和库:React、Vue、Angular等前端框架和库简化了前端开发过程,提高开发效率。
前端设计的实践要点
1、设计前的调研:了解用户需求、竞争对手分析以及目标用户群体的喜好,为设计提供依据。
2、原型设计:通过原型设计展示设计理念,与客户或团队成员沟通确认设计方案。
3、界面布局:采用合理的布局方式,如栅格系统,确保界面在不同设备和屏幕尺寸上的适应性。
4、交互设计:优化用户操作流程,提高操作效率,提供流畅的用户体验。
5、动画和过渡效果:合理使用动画和过渡效果,增强用户体验和界面吸引力。
6、响应速度和性能优化:优化代码和资源,提高页面加载速度和响应速度,提升用户体验。
7、测试和迭代:进行充分的测试,发现问题并及时改进,不断优化设计方案。
前端设计在构建用户友好的数字界面中起着至关重要的作用,通过遵循用户体验至上的原则、适应技术趋势以及实践要点,我们可以创建出直观、易用、吸引人的前端界面,随着前端设计的不断发展,我们期待更多的创新和突破,为用户提供更好的体验。
建议和未来展望
1、持续关注用户需求和行业趋势,不断优化前端设计策略。
2、学习并掌握新兴技术,如人工智能、物联网等,将其应用于前端设计中。
3、加强与设计师、开发者的交流与合作,共同推动前端设计的进步。
4、关注跨平台适应性,确保前端设计在不同设备和平台上的无缝体验。
5、未来前端设计将更加注重性能和优化,以提高用户体验和满意度。
前端设计是构建用户友好的数字界面的关键,通过遵循基本原则、关注技术趋势和实践要点,我们可以创造出优秀的前端设计,提高用户体验,推动互联网技术的发展。
评论(0)